The KM1002-0004 is a high-density, 16-channel digital input Bus Terminal module engineered by BECKHOFF. Designed for efficient integration into automation systems, this module captures 24 V DC binary control signals and transmits them to the higher-level controller via the K-bus. Featuring a compact design with pluggable 3-wire connectors and integrated LEDs, the KM1002-0004 simplifies wiring and status monitoring in space-constrained industrial control cabinets.

Features

  • 16 digital input channels arranged in two 8-channel groups
  • 24 V DC nominal voltage with Type 1 input specification (EN 61131-2)
  • Integrated 3.0 ms input filter for signal debouncing
  • 500 V electrical isolation between the K-bus and field potential
  • Pluggable 3-wire connection technology with status LEDs
  • Compact form factor with double slot and key connection for easy DIN rail assembly

Applications

  • Distributed I/O acquisition in PLC and automation systems
  • Industrial sensor monitoring (proximity switches, limit switches)
  • Machine control and status signaling
  • Factory automation environments requiring high-density input points

Technical Specifications

Category Specification
Manufacturer BECKHOFF
Model KM1002-0004
Number of Inputs 16 (2 x 8)
Nominal Voltage 24 V DC (-15 %/+20 %)
Input Filter typ. 3.0 ms
Input Current typ. 5 mA
Electrical Isolation 500 V (K-bus/field potential)
Operating Temperature 0 to +55 degC
Storage Temperature -25 to +85 degC
Dimensions (W x H x D) 26.5 mm x 100 mm x 71 mm
Weight approx. 110 g
Protection Rating IP20

Installation Guidelines

  • Mount the module onto a 35 mm DIN rail (EN 60715) using the integrated lock.
  • Utilize the double slot and key connection to ensure stable side-by-side mounting.
  • Wiring: Use solid or stranded wire with a cross-section of 0.08 to 1.5 mm2; ensure a stripping length of 8 mm.
  • Maintain an operating environment between 0 and +55 degC.
  • Ensure installation is within an IP20-compliant enclosure to prevent contamination.
